2. Choosing the Right Bonus
Bonuses are the headline grabbers of any online casino australia, but the fine print matters. A “welcome bonus” might advertise 200 % up to $2,000, yet the wagering requirements could sit at 40× the bonus amount. That means you’d need to stake $80,000 before cashing out – a figure most beginners will never hit.
Look for bonuses that balance generosity with realistic playthrough. Low‑to‑medium volatility offers steadier wins, and “no‑deposit” offers let you test a casino without risking your own cash. Always compare the total bonus value, wagering requirements, and the game contribution percentages before you click “Claim”.
3. Payment Methods & Withdrawal Speed
Australian players enjoy a wide range of deposit options: credit cards, POLi, PayID, and e‑wallets such as Neteller and Skrill. PayID is becoming the go‑to method because it links directly to your bank account and settles in minutes. When you choose a payment method, also check for any hidden fees – some e‑wallets charge a small percentage per transaction.
Withdrawal speed is where many casinos differentiate themselves. “Instant payouts” are usually available for PayID and POLi, while card withdrawals can take 3–5 business days. Some sites even offer crypto‑free fast payouts via Trustly, but that falls outside the focus of this guide. Make a note of the casino’s stated withdrawal timeframe and read player reviews for real‑world confirmation.

6. Security, Licensing & Responsible Gambling
Security is non‑negotiable. A trustworthy online casino australia will use SSL encryption, display its licence number prominently, and be regulated by the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ission – both recognised by Australian authorities. The licence ensures the casino adheres to strict fairness and player‑protection standards.
Responsible gambling tools should be easy to find: deposit limits, self‑exclusion, and reality checks. If you ever feel a habit is getting out of hand, the site should provide a direct link to the Australian responsible gambling helpline. A casino that promotes safe play is a sign it values its customers beyond the bottom line.
